Popovac is a village located in eastern Croatia at the coordinates 45.80917, 18.65833, within the Slavonia region. It is situated in the Osijek-Baranja County, which is known for its rich agricultural land and rural landscape. The village falls under the timezone Europe/Zagreb, aligning with the Central European Time.
Popovac is primarily known for its agricultural activities, with a focus on crop production and livestock farming. The surrounding area is characterized by its fertile soil and favorable climate, contributing to the agricultural output of the region. Timezone in Popovac
Popovac is located in the Europe/Zagreb timezone, which operates on Central European Time (CET) with a UTC offset of +1 hour. During daylight saving time, which typically begins on the last Sunday in March and ends on the last Sunday in October, the offset shifts to Central European Summer Time (CEST), or UTC +2 hours.
